On Non-Commutative Correction of the G\"odel-type Metric
Abstract
In this paper, we will study non-commutative corrections in the metric tensor for the G\"odel-type universe, a model that has as its main characteristic the possibility of violation of causality, allowing therefore time travel. We also find that the critical radius in such a model, which eventually will determine the time travel possibility, is modified due to the non commutativity of spatial coordinates.
